Esta metodolog\u00eda se fundamenta en la teoria de circuitos. La teoria de circuitos ha estado asociada al electromagnetismo desde hace decadas; sin embargo por lo general solo se ha aplicado a la resolucion de problemas cerrados; asociados a la propagacion guiada de las ondas por distintos medios.  aplicando la teoria de circuitos un problema electromagnetico complejo se segmenta en regiones mas peque\u00f1as y se caracterizan independientemente del medio circundante. La caracterizacion de las regiones se realiza mediante una matriz conocida como matriz de admitancias genealizadas. Posteriormente las matrices se conectan y el problema se resuelve algebraicamente. Esta metodolog\u00eda es especialmente apropiada cuando se requiere combinar distintas tecnicas que se adaptan mejor a las caracteristicas geometrica y electricas que definen un problema complejo. Asi procedimientos muy distintos entre si quedan reducidos a una tecnica matricial comun. Al mismo tiempo, la caracterizacion circuital hace que las regiones queden caracterizadas independientemente de la naturaleza de la fuente.<\/p>\n<p>&nbsp;<\/p>\n<h3>Datos acad\u00e9micos de la tesis
